What Is The Regular Price To Clean And Restore Victorian Tiles In Pirton?

Understanding the pricing for Victorian tile restoration involves looking at factors like tile condition, area size, and complexity of the work needed.

Professional Victorian tile restoration ranges from £25.00 to £45.00 per square metre, but any damage such as cracks may raise the price.

Our transparent pricing and free estimates allow you to budget effectively for your Victorian tile restoration project.

In-Depth Check of Victorian Tiles

Careful Review of Your Victorian Tiles' Condition

We start by giving your Victorian tiles a detailed inspection, identifying any signs of wear, such as stains, cracks, or grout in need of repair. It's vital to examine both the sealer and the tiles before starting any work. It helps us figure out the specific needs of your floors.

After the inspection process is finalized, we will craft a focused cleaning and restoration estimate for your requirements.

We will fully inform you before any work begins. We focus on delivering peace of mind and satisfaction to you, our goal is to guide you toward confident Victorian Tile floor decisions.

Revitalize Your Victorian Tile Floors With Our Victorian Tiles Restoration Process

After finishing the inspection and estimate,we dedicate our time to cleaning and restoring your Victorian Tile floors.

Our commitment is to making these historic tiles stand out again. We remove sealer layers and grime using specialized scrubbing technology.

This careful approach ensures the surface of the clay encaustic tiles remains pristine. We rely on hand scrubbing for grout and heavily worn tile cleaning

We fill grout voids and cracks with professional fillers

Sealing Victorian Tiles in Pirton

Surface Finishing for Victorian Tiles

Preserving Victorian tiles involves sealing their surface

Protect Victorian tiles with impregnating sealers for a natural appearance or topical sealers for a satin or gloss finish, both helping tiles resist stains and reducing harm.

Frequently Asked Questions

The duration for restoring Victorian tiles is largely dependent on the severity of the damage and the space involved. On average, you can expect the process to take between 1 and 3 days.

Attempting to restore Victorian tiles on our own is feasible, but costs should be considered. Choosing a professional restoration service saves time and leads to better-quality outcomes.

Damaged Victorian tiles can be successfully replaced. We take care to find or replicate tiles that maintain the authentic look of your flooring.

Our approach involves non-acidic cleaners and professional techniques to protect Victorian floor tiles.

Yes, sealing restored Victorian tiles helps shield them from stains, wear, and possible future damage. This ensures the tiles' durability for the long term.
